First edition. Octavo. [16] pp. with 7 photographic illustrations. Publisher's printed buff wrappers. Excellent.The first part is a poem. The second part is Pringle's reminiscences of his 1846 overland journey from Missouri to Oregon (titled: Experience of an Emigrant Boy in 1846). Complete with the tipped in "Names of Localities of the Illustrations". Apparently there is a waterfall named after Pringle and all of the ilustrations have Pringle Falls in them.

Condition: Near Fine. 1st Edition. _____"Scarce little work which narrates Pringle's experience on the Overland to Oregon, in 1846, with his parents." --Soliday III-647. _____ Forget the first half, it's a poetic paean to the Deschutes River. _____ The second half comprises the author's ox-team voyage from Missouri through Kansas to Oregon._____ The bulk of this section deals with the Oregon portion of the journey. _____ Smith suggests a credible publication date of 1911. _____ Illustrated with a few photos of landmarks in Central Oregon._____ These are described on a sheet tipped to the inside front cover._____ Smith/NW=8369.
